Ali se lahko stavki dml povrnejo?

Kazalo:

Ali se lahko stavki dml povrnejo?
Ali se lahko stavki dml povrnejo?

Video: Ali se lahko stavki dml povrnejo?

Video: Ali se lahko stavki dml povrnejo?
Video: Доктор Берчард заплатил за аренду модели Playboy и оказал... 2024, Marec
Anonim

Učinek stavka DML ni trajen, dokler ne potrdite transakcije, ki ga vključuje. … Dokler transakcija ni potrjena, jo je mogoče vrniti nazaj (razveljaviti).

Ali je mogoče DDL povrniti?

Nekaterih stavkov ni mogoče povrniti Na splošno vključujejo izjave jezika definicije podatkov (DDL), na primer tiste, ki ustvarjajo ali izpuščajo baze podatkov, tiste, ki ustvarjajo, izpuščajo ali spremenite tabele ali shranjene rutine. Svoje transakcije morate oblikovati tako, da ne vključujejo takšnih izjav.

Ali lahko VRNIMO DML ali DDL?

A DML operacija vključuje stavke SELECT, INSERT, UPDATE in DELETE. DDL pomeni "Jezik definicije podatkov". Operacija DDL med drugimi operacijami vključuje CREATE TABLE, CREATE INDEX. Stavek Rollback razveljavi vse spremembe za trenutno sejo do določene točke shranjevanja.

Ali je DML avtomatski ROLLBACK?

Št. Samo izjave DDL (jezik definicije podatkov), kot so ustvari, spremeni, izpusti, okrni, so auto commit.

Kaj je lahko ROLLBACK DML ali DDL in kako?

V DDL SQL stavka ni mogoče povrniti, medtem ko je v DML stavka SQL mogoče povrniti. DDL je deklativna metoda, medtem ko je DML imperativna metoda. Pomembni ukazi DDL so: 1) CREATE, 2) ALTER, 3) DROP, 4) TRUNCATE itd., medtem ko so pomembni ukazi DML: 1) INSERT, 2) UPDATE, 3) DELETE, 4) MERGE itd.

Priporočena: